Could Thomas Rhett and Russell Dickerson be future in-laws? 

Over the weekend, the country stars and their families gathered together for a dual celebration of Easter and Thomas Rhett’s birthday in a sunny, outdoor setting. During the event, Dickerson’s wife, Kailey, captured an adorable video of their oldest son Remington, 3, and Rhett’s daughter Lennon, 4, walking hand-in-hand around the toy-filled yard. The clip also happened to catch Rhett’s live reaction to the sight, which caused him to do a double-take.

Rhett’s Live Reaction

While the “Mamaw’s House” singer was in a state of shock as he realized he could be watching his daughter with her future hubby, the moms were heard laughing behind the camera, and one even joked saying “We’ll show this at their rehearsal dinner.” Rhett was holding his youngest of four daughters, Lillie, as he walked back towards the camera while shaking his head in disapproval and giving a thumbs down. 

Dickerson also shared the video to his Instagram story with text that read, “Thank God Thomas Rhett gon be paying for this wedding.”

“To The Guys That Date My Girls”

Fittingly, Rhett captioned his post with lyrics from his heartfelt song, “To The Guys That Date My Girls,” which can also be heard playing in the background. Co-penned by Rhett with his dad, Rhett Akins, alongside songwriters Will Bundy, Josh Thompson and Michael Trisler, the tune appears on his 2021 project Country Again (Side A) and serves as a letter to all the future men who will date his daughters. 

The slow-tempo track finds the Georgia native sending a stern warning to these boys to make sure they treat his girls right. Along the way, he also offers some friendly fatherly advice pulled from his own experiences with dating and the lessons he’s learned over the years.

Rhett Has Been Enjoying Quality Family Time

Thomas Rhett and his wife Lauren are parents to four daughters: Willa Gray, 8, Ada James, 6, Lennon Love, 4, and Lillie Carolina, 2. Being a country superstar and a dad of four simultaneously has been no easy task for Rhett, but over the last eight months, he’s made sure to spend some time off of the road to enjoy days with his family and also work on his next album. 

“We toured so hard in 2023, I was like what would it look like to take some time off between tours. So I’ve spent the last 8 months making a record, and this is the first time I’ve had time to make a record,” he revealed on the Country Countdown USA with Lon Helton.

Rhett went on to say that this forthcoming new project came as a result of having “a lot more freedom.” As a result, he explained that the theme among the track list is “joy,” because that’s how he wants his wife and kids to feel when they listen to it. 

“It’ll be ready soon,” he teased.

“Mamaw’s House” Featuring Morgan Wallen Goes No. 1

In the meantime, Rhett is celebrating the success of his song, “Mamaw’s House” featuring Morgan Wallen as it has officially landed at No. 1 on the Billboard Country Airplay. This marks Rhett’s 22nd No. 1 at country radio and Wallen’s 12th.

“Morgan & I wrote this song in 2020 on Zoom. Halfway through the session, Morgan got a call from his grandmother. After that, we decided to write a song about our grandmothers. The fact that we can write a song about our grandmothers and it could be a #1 is pretty awesome.”

“This song wasn’t even supposed to be a single, and now it’s becoming a hit,” he added. 

Throughout the year, fans will have the chance to see Thomas Rhett perform the song live as he is slated to take the stage at several highly-anticipated events like Boots in the Park, CMA Fest, Windy City Smokeout, Country Jam, and more.
